Default While we're at it...free throws

To me, this is what cost us the game. You win games late by hitting your free throws, Down the stretch, we missed the front end of three 1 and 1 ones, and Roasario missed a FT (usually money). What we are missing is the way Taurean Green used to be able to single handedly close out a game by keeping the dribble alive, drawing fouls while dribbling into the defensive player or stepping in front of them when he was bring it up court, and then burying his free throws. If we hit our FTs, then Mizzou is the one jacking up late game threes to win instead of us.

We lost the game mostly from settling for 3s. Yes, we could have pulled it out had we shot better at the stripe but we attempted 12 FTs and a good 70% completion would make it 8.4/12 (round up to 9). We hit 3 more FT and it's still a very tight game and we might have had to take a game winning shot anyway. The problem in this game in addition to the Auburn game is the 3pt attempts. We take too many of them and this time we didn't hit 50% of them. Hit 50% of them then it would have been a win.

You can't expect to win games shooting just 3s. How many times did PY get the ball down low last night? Once and it was a hook shot. How many dunks? None. We lack an inside presence and teams are starting to toy with that idea. Mizzou exploited it and other teams will too. People figure we can't hit 60% all year long.

Late in the 2nd half, Young missed two consecutive front-ends of the one & ones - that was huge and I think SW missed some also which is not good for a starting PG that is trying to close out games. Throughout this season, Young's free-throw attempt form does not always look consistent each time he takes one - one had an unusually high arch to try to overcompensate for a previous missed one. As a freshman, I though Pat was relatively consistent (70% then & only 50.6% now) from the charity stripe; I don't know what has happened to his previous ability - too much emphasis on weight lifting perhaps?

I think if Young was around 235-240ish rather than 250 than he would be more agile in coordination, perhaps have better leaping ability around the basket for dunks, etc. But then at such a lighter weight, we won't see opponents bounce off of Young (which I find it to be funny) & drop to the floor whenever they attempt to drive to the basket! So, it's a trade-off!
